KARACHI: Despite a telephone conversation between former president Asif Ali Zardari and MQM chief Altaf Hussain, matters regarding rejoining the Sindh government have not been finalized between the two parties, Muttahida Qaumi Movement (MQM) leader Babar Ghauri claimed on Saturday.
The MQM leader was speaking after earlier statements from Pakistan Peoples’ Party (PPP) leader Rehman Malik, who claimed that the MQM had agreed in principle to join the Sindh government and that both the parties will also be allies in the Senate.
“We will inform the people when something is finalized. Matters can be resolved if the PPP has good intentions,” said Ghauri.
Speaking to Geo News, Ghauri said that Altaf Hussain had informed PPP co-chairman Asif Ali Zardari of a conspiracy to push MQM against the wall.
Ghauri said that the MQM was being put through a media trial, and that accusations were being leveled at the party as part of a conspiracy.
He questioned why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) leader Shireen Mazari does not reply to allegations raised against her party leadership.
“Why is the MQM the one to be blamed for every crime?” asked Ghauri.
Altaf Hussain has always kept his doors open to all political parties, he said.
